Himachal Pradesh cloudburst

A cloudburst in Himachal Pradesh’s Solan claimed the lives of seven people, according to an official. The incident took place at Jadon village late on Sunday night. Solan Divisional Commissioner Manmohan Sharma noted that the incident took place at Jadon village late on Sunday night. 

The cloudburst occurred even as heavy rainfall continued to pound northern state of Himachal Pradesh and neighbouring Uttarakhand in the last 24 hours, with landslides blocking the key roads and washing away bridges, thereby forcing the closure of educational institutions and causing water levels of the rivers to swell. As per reports, in Himachal Pradesh, a conductor of a private bus suffered injuries after a tree got uprooted and fell on a vehicle in Shimla. 

Chief Minister Sukhvinder Singh Sukhu declared that all schools and colleges in the state will remain closed till August 14 owing to the incessant rains. Reportedly, a key stretch of Shimla-Kalka National Highway connecting Shimla and Chandigarh has been affected by recurring landslides over the last two weeks. The worst affected areas are those where the nullahs of Mann and Kunah are located. 

In addition, the rains and landslides have caused widespread damage to the crops, fertile land and other official and private buildings in all parts of Hamirpur. The district administration has reportedly warned people not to venture out and avoid going near the Beas river bank and nullahs. The weather office has issued a yellow warning for heavy rainfall, thunderstorm and lightning at isolated places in the state from August 14 to 17 and forecasted a wet spell in the state till August 19. 

Meanwhile, in Uttarakhand, landslides triggered by incessant rains have blocked traffic on multiple roads, including national highways. As per reports, Rishikesh-Chamba National Highway was blocked for traffic due to a landslide near Kunjapuri Bagardhar in Tehri while the movement of vehicles was halted on Rishikesh-Devprayag-Srinagar National Highways at Sakhnidhar. The Ganga river in Haridwar was also flowing above the danger mark at 294.90 metres. 

Although no human casualties have been reported in Uttarakhand , extensive property damage has occurred. A motor bridge and a suspension bridge were washed away on Sunday night.

The continuous downpour has also led to an increase in the water level of the Mandakini river in the Nanda Nagar Ghat area. Residents have been advised to vacate their homes for safer locations.

A red alert for heavy rainfall has been issued on Monday in six districts of the state, including Dehradun and Nainital, by the meteorological department. The hill state has been reeling under incessant monsoon showers that claimed the lives of 60 people while17 people are yet missing. Authorities in Dehradun and Champawat have directed the closure of schools in the two districts on Monday.

PM Modi pays tribute to Atal Bihari Vajpayee at Sadaiv Atal, says leadership is defined by conduct

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Thursday paid floral tributes to former Prime Minister Atal Bihari Vajpayee at the ‘Sadaiv Atal’ memorial in New Delhi on the occasion of his 101st birth anniversary. Remembering Vajpayee’s legacy, the Prime Minister said that true leadership is not established by position, but by conduct.

Several dignitaries were present at the memorial to pay homage to the former Prime Minister, who remains one of the most respected figures in Indian politics.

PM Modi remembers Vajpayee’s conduct and values

In a message shared on social media platform X, Prime Minister Modi described Atal Bihari Vajpayee as a statesman whose behaviour, dignity and unwavering commitment to national interest set a benchmark for Indian politics. He said Vajpayee’s life continues to inspire the nation and highlights that leadership is determined by character rather than authority.

The Prime Minister also shared a Sanskrit verse, noting that the actions of great leaders guide society, and said this principle was clearly reflected throughout Vajpayee’s public life.

‘Nation always came first for Atal ji’

Prime Minister Modi further said that Vajpayee’s birth anniversary is an opportunity for everyone to draw inspiration from his life. He highlighted Vajpayee’s conduct, grace, ideological firmness and resolve to place the nation’s interest above all else as an ideal standard for public life.

Through his life and work, Vajpayee demonstrated that excellence and greatness are shaped by values and conduct, not merely by holding office, the Prime Minister said. The remarks were shared with inputs from media.

Yogi Adityanath

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ath on Wednesday launched a sharp attack on the Opposition during proceedings in the State Assembly, accusing rival parties of indulging in selective outrage and appeasement politics while remaining silent on incidents involving Hindus in neighbouring countries, particularly Bangladesh.

Referring to recent incidents across the border, the Chief Minister said the Opposition raises its voice on international issues selectively but avoids speaking out when minorities, especially Hindus, are targeted in nearby nations.

“You shed tears over developments in Gaza, but not a single word comes out when a Dalit youth is killed in Bangladesh,” Adityanath said in the Assembly, alleging that such silence exposes the Opposition’s political priorities.

The Chief Minister further claimed that incidents of violence against Hindus would not have occurred had Pakistan and Bangladesh not been created, reiterating that issues are often viewed through the prism of vote bank politics. He said candle marches are organised for global events, but killings of Hindus in Pakistan or Bangladesh do not evoke similar responses.

Adityanath also called for a condemnation resolution in the Assembly, stating that it should ideally come from the Leader of the Opposition. He said such a resolution should clearly condemn the killing and convey a warning to the Bangladesh government.

Allegations over illegal immigration

Targeting the Opposition on the issue of illegal immigration, the Chief Minister alleged that they support Bangladeshi nationals and Rohingyas. He claimed that when authorities take action to expel illegal immigrants, Opposition leaders come out in their defence, alleging that many of them have been facilitated with voter registrations and Aadhaar cards.

Meanwhile, tensions between India and Bangladesh have been visible following recent developments. India summoned the Bangladesh High Commissioner for the second time in a week amid concerns arising from incidents in the neighbouring country.

The summons came in the backdrop of protests in Bangladesh following the killing of student leader Sharif Osman Hadi and the lynching of Dipu Chandra Das in separate incidents. Dipu Das, a 27-year-old youth from Mymensingh district, was beaten to death by a mob over alleged blasphemy on December 18, and his body was later set on fire, triggering widespread outrage.

The Interim Government of Bangladesh condemned the incident. Education Adviser C R Abrar visited the bereaved family on behalf of the government, expressed condolences, and assured them of financial and welfare assistance. The Office of the Chief Adviser also reiterated its resolve to protect all citizens and ensure justice in the case.

The killing has once again raised concerns at the international level over the safety and security of minorities in Bangladesh, with minority groups demanding strict action against those responsible.
